CRS vs DEFT: by the numbers

  • CRS is the larger company ($22.02B vs $224M market cap).
  • DEFT trades at the lower trailing earnings multiple (9.01 vs 42.13 P/E), one valuation lens rather than an overall verdict.
  • DEFT converts more revenue to profit (78.41% vs 16.96% net margin).
  • DEFT grew revenue faster over the past five years (165.97% vs 16.19% CAGR).
  • CRS pays a dividend (0.18% yield), while DEFT has no payments in the available dividend history.
